How to take care of glasses [4 Eye Doctor Tips]
In this video from Advanced Family Eyecare, Dr. Jones will go over 4 specific tips to help you take care of your eye glasses. He'll answer this main question: How do I protect the investment I've made in my eye glasses?
Here's what you'll see:
0:49 - Tip #1: How to set down your glasses
1:36 - Tip #2: How to clean your glasses
If you use it to clean your windows, don't use it to clean your glasses!
DON'T USE YOUR SHIRT to clean your glasses.
Do use the bottle of spray we give you when you purchases glasses for us.
Do use microfiber cloth.
Do use Peeps - a cleaning device with different brushes and carbon fiber pads.
Do use Lens Wipes cleaning pads.
Do use clear dish soap and hot running water. Clean it with a soft cotton towel.
4:16 - Tip #3: How your glasses fit
We measure eyes from both side to side and top to bottom, helping you look through the center of the lense.
We always do free adjustments to help you see well through your glasses.
5:30 - Tip #4: Glasses emergencies
What to do when your glasses break?
Dr. Jones shares a couple cool tips to help you temporarily repair broken glasses at the inopportune time.
EYE DOCTOR SECRET: If you super-glue your frame, any part, it will void all warranties!
What can you do when your eye glasses snap on the bridge?
You're going to have to get a new pair of glasses.
You can use JB Weld, which will help the glasses hold temporarily.
Shrink-Wrap tubing can be a great secret to temporarily repair your broken glasses.
